Kim and Neil Burton Hicks, the couple behind Paws High Peak, were honoured at the nationwide Animal Star Awards on Sunday, November 27– an online event of impressive stories from the previous 12 months.
They were chosen by grateful customers who identified the couple’s devotion throughout a duration in which Kim came close to death and after that started a long-lasting battle with the results of a liver transplant.
Kim, 41, stated: “It’s tough to take into words what it suggests to win. Neil was called as a leading 10 finalist in the dog fitness instructor classification too. We’re both delighted.
” When you’re chosen, the judges take a look at business and whatever you’re doing. We have actually constantly attempted to do our bit for the regional neighborhood. We gather contributions every Christmas for regional shelters and if anybody has any issue with their family pets we’ll help nevertheless we can. Today we’re providing totally free transportation to a girl whose dog needs to go for an operation.
” When I was most inadequately, all our customers were wonderful, dropping off meals for Neil and raising ₤ 17,000 in case I needed to go personal for my operation. Even now, individuals are texting each week to see if they can do anything to help us. Lots of have actually ended up being buddies more than customers, it feels like we have one huge household in New Mills.”
Their experience started in November 2020, on a day when Kim was working as typical on the grooming side of business.
She stated: “I simply began feeling weak and observed that my eyes were a bit yellow so I sounded NHS 111. They sent out an ambulance out immediately and took me to Stepping Hill.
” From there I was hurried to the liver system at St James’s Health center in Leeds, where they informed me my condition was not survivable. I didn’t immediately satisfy the requirements for the transplant list, so they informed me to begin putting my affairs in order.”
She included: “It came totally out of the blue. As a previous dance and physical fitness trainer, I ‘d kept myself in great shape. It wasn’t brought on by alcohol, I wasn’t obese.
” Even after doing all the tests, the medical professionals could not state for particular what had actually failed. My body simply all of a sudden began declining my own liver. They informed me it had essentially passed away that week.”
The good news is, Kim’s medical professionals had the ability to work out an area on the nationwide transplant list. The problem was an agonising three-month remain in healthcare facility at the height of the pandemic.
She stated: “It was the most scary experience of my life, and the transplant wasn’t the worst bit. It was existing all alone without any visitors enabled.
” Neil might come and wave through the doors however otherwise it was all Facebook messages and video calls. I was still attempting to deal with business.”
After investing Christmas alone on a ward, on January 7, 2021, Kim was gotten up at midnight and informed that a coordinating liver had actually appeared, then hurried into theatre for an 11-hour operation.
There is still no pleased ending to the story however, as a couple of months later on Kim discovered that the transplant had actually just been partly effective. The brand-new liver was revealing indications of damage. She was put back on the list to wait for a 2nd transplant, and has actually been there for 550 days and counting.
She stated: “The list does not get much shorter the method you may believe. We’re continuously changing up and down depending upon how immediate clients are and great deals of other things. None people understand when the call will come.
” I seem like I have actually aged from 39 to 72 in simply 2 years. I was still dancing in programs prior to, now I’m strolling with a walking stick. I’m on a great deal of various medications every day and anything I consume seems like I a mouthful of oil, so I’m continuously drawing lollipops to eliminate the taste.
” The healthcare facility has a Facebook page for individuals who have actually had transplants, so I understand individuals who have actually been up and running 5Ks 6 months after their operation. I’m hoping that will be possible for me. The next liver might last twenty years. I’m simply wanting to return to regular life, doing things I utilized to. At the minute I can do extremely little bit.”
All this had an unavoidable effect on the couple’s company, with Neil putting in additional hours while likewise acting as Kim’s main carer sometimes.
She stated: “I have tremblings in my hands now, which isn’t great when you’re grooming pet dogs with scissors and clippers. I’m looking after the day care and boarding while Neil runs the training academy and takes a trip all over the location doing behavioural classes.
” We were both working flat out full-time in the past, however all of a sudden whatever I was generating stopped and Neil needed to keep going to cover the home mortgage. All this has actually impacted his psychological health too, however his assistance has actually implied whatever to me.”
Throughout all their problems, Paws’ four-legged customers have actually done as much as their owners to help Kim and Neil.
Kim stated: “Pets resemble an antidepressant in themselves. They all have various characters, and we attempt to record them all on social networks, so all our customers understand each other’s pet dogs and inquire about them all the time.
” Everybody understands our senior, blind pug, Murphy, and we had an 11-month old fantastic Dane, Egor. He was expected to leave your house more, however he dropped dead from kidney failure in September. We got a lot help from individuals then too. Like I state, it’s one huge household.”
